Why These Are the Top General Auto Repair Auto Repair Shops in Nikiski

** The general auto repair market for Nikiski residents is intrinsically linked to the larger commercial centers of Kenai and Soldotna. Nikiski has a few smaller, independent mechanics, but the most established businesses with the broadest service capabilities and strongest reputations are located a short drive south along the Kenai Spur Highway. The market is moderately competitive, with a focus on trust and reliability due to the remote nature of the Kenai Peninsula. Consumers are often dealing with harsh driving conditions, which leads to a high demand for durable repairs, particularly for brakes, suspensions, and heating systems. Pricing is generally consistent with Alaskan costs, which are above the national average due to the higher cost of living, parts shipping, and business operation. The top shops are characterized by long business tenures, strong community ties, and technicians with deep, practical experience suited to the local environment. Quality is high among the leading providers, as their reputation is their most valuable asset in a close-knit community.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about general auto repair services in Nikiski, AK

How do Nikiski's harsh winters and road conditions affect my car, and what repairs are most common?

The cold, salted/sanded roads, and potholes common in Nikiski lead to frequent issues with batteries, starting/charging systems, suspension components, and undercarriage rust. Prioritizing pre-winter inspections for these systems can prevent costly breakdowns during extreme cold snaps.

Are auto repair prices higher in Nikiski compared to other areas?

Yes, prices can be higher due to the increased cost of shipping parts to the Kenai Peninsula and the specialized expertise required for local conditions. However, investing in quality repairs from a trusted local shop often saves money long-term by preventing repeat failures.

What should I look for when choosing a reliable auto repair shop in Nikiski?

Look for an established shop with certified technicians, strong local word-of-mouth recommendations, and experience with 4WD/AWD vehicles common here. A good shop will be transparent about diagnostics, warranties, and can clearly explain how local conditions impact your repair needs.

When is it more practical to seek local repair versus going to a shop in Soldotna or Kenai?

For urgent issues like a no-start in cold weather or a flat tire, use a Nikiski shop for immediate help. For very specialized or lengthy repairs, you may choose a larger center, but factor in the cost and inconvenience of towing or a lengthy drive without your vehicle.

What unique local factors should I discuss with my Nikiski mechanic?

Always inform your mechanic if your vehicle is used frequently on gravel roads, for boat launching at local ramps, or for extended idling in cold weather. This context helps them diagnose issues related to corrosion, drivetrain strain, or carbon buildup specific to your use.
